Java 3.1中缺少SPRING\u安全\u上次登录
我在我的登录表单上使用了类似的东西,因此如果用户错误地键入密码,则无需再次键入用户名:Java 3.1中缺少SPRING\u安全\u上次登录,java,spring-security,Java,Spring Security,我在我的登录表单上使用了类似的东西,因此如果用户错误地键入密码,则无需再次键入用户名: <input type="text" name="j_username" value="${SPRING_SECURITY_LAST_LOGIN}" /> 但是,最后一次登录似乎不再存储在该会话变量中。此外,该常数似乎已从()中删除 那么,有没有一种方法可以在3.1中实现相同的结果?在将用户重定向回登录页面之前,您必须自定义以缓存用户名。我找不到有关如何执行此操作的任何详细信息(即子类Sim
<input type="text" name="j_username" value="${SPRING_SECURITY_LAST_LOGIN}" />
但是,最后一次登录似乎不再存储在该会话变量中。此外,该常数似乎已从()中删除
那么,有没有一种方法可以在3.1中实现相同的结果?在将用户重定向回登录页面之前,您必须自定义以缓存用户名。我找不到有关如何执行此操作的任何详细信息(即子类SimpleRuthenticationFailureHandler,如何访问默认URL以便继续使用它,等等)为什么不开箱即用?当这是一个如此普遍的特征时,强迫人们这样做似乎真的很奇怪。为什么这么难?我花了好几个小时研究这个东西,而这个东西本应该花5分钟来实现。